Roofing repairs vary based on a few key factors. The specific material on your roof, such as asphalt shingles versus metal, plays a significant role. We also look at the total square footage of the damaged area, how easily accessible the roof is, and whether there is hidden water damage underneath the surface. If structural repairs are needed to fix rotting wood or flashing, the labor hours will increase. Every roof presents unique conditions.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
Regular maintenance involves inspecting your roof for loose shingles, clearing debris from gutters, and checking seals around vents or chimneys. You should schedule this at least once a year or after a major storm to catch small issues before they turn into costly leaks. Think of it as a checkup that extends the life of your materials and keeps your home protected from water damage. We help you stay ahead of repairs so your roof remains in good working order.
